“Carpe Diem”—a Latin phrase that translates to “seize the day”—encourages us to make the most of the present moment. It’s a powerful reminder to embrace life and act decisively.
However, sometimes it’s just as important to have a little fun with such profound sayings. Whether you want to be humorous, sarcastic, or philosophical, here are clever responses to “Carpe Diem” that will not only entertain but also spark some interesting conversations!
